Opinion

IT IS ORDERED by this court, sua sponte, that Michael Shafran, Attorney Registration No. 0028991, last known business address in Cleveland, Ohio, is found in contempt for failure to comply with this court’s order of May 2, 2000, to wit, failure to surrender his certificate of admission and failure to file an affidavit of compliance on or before June 1, 2000.
